Biology of fall armyworm Spodoptera frugiperda (J.E. Smith) on maize under laboratory conditions

Journal of Entomology and Zoology Studies · 2021 · Vol. 9(3) · pp. 125–127

Abstract

The investigations were carried out on study of biology of Fall armyworm Spodoptera frugiperda (J. E. Smith) on maize under laboratory conditions (650 C and 25 % RH). Mean life span in male and female moth was 36.2 and 38.2 days, respectively. Fecundity varied from 957 to 1289 eggs / female. Mean egg hatching was 96 per cent. Incubation period varied from 3 to 4 days. Larval period ranged from 16-18 days wherein first, second, third, fourth, fifth and sixth instars were 2.8, 2.5, 2.1, 2.2, 2.6 and 4.4 days, respectively. Pupal period varied from 8 to 12 days. Longevity of male and female varied from 11 to 13 and 10 to 11 days, respectively.
